Transaction eb59f8b25b6316dfc3a7bd4e8f6beacdd4268005486176e8665cd590f912bfc3
1 Input
1 Output
-
eb59f8b25b6316dfc3a7bd4e8f6beacdd4268005486176e8665cd590f912bfc3:0
- value
- 33962
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6832224a93cb5d8446652b95f0271ee36f8b4ef6 OP_EQUAL
- address
- 3BBxFrxEUmrjS65W6G9FqHAq7zFCUQmW5f